Stability of the Reconstruction Discontinuous Sturm-Liouville Problem

Authors : Ahu ERCAN, Etibar PANAKHOV
Pages : 484-499
Doi:10.31801/cfsuasmas.430861
View : 39 | Download : 14
Publication Date : 2019-02-01
Article Type : Research Paper
Abstract :In this work, we study stability of the inverse spectral problem for the Sturm-Liouville operator -D²+q with discontinuity boundary conditions inside a finite closed interval. We use the method which is given by Ryabushko for regular Sturm-Liouville operator in ryb to obtain stability results. These results give a bound for the difference between the spectral functions of associated problems. In addition, we give asymptotic representation of the eigenvalues and a formula for the representation of the norming constants by two spectra.
